Transaction 54604ac7867190a1cff8286e9e9b7f32d50e1b49ff709aa8c0dff34639388439
1 Input
1 Output
-
54604ac7867190a1cff8286e9e9b7f32d50e1b49ff709aa8c0dff34639388439:0
- value
- 25108318
- script pubkey
- OP_0 OP_PUSHBYTES_32 32cfb3d8b74162856b5dbc24a7e4ada7a9fa0e58ce6ec95cb55236c56f4b7952
- address
- bc1qxt8m8k9hg93g266ahsj20e9d575l5rjceehvjh942gmv2m6t09fq9csg3c